摘要
The effect of low pressure RF plasma at 10 and 20 W containing 100 µl and 200 µl of clove oil in filter paper against the growth and spore production formation by Aspergillus niger was investigated in synthetic media (malt extract agar: MEA). The spore growth was completely prevented at low pressure RF plasma at 20 W with 200 µl of clove oil vapors on the MEA. The low pressure RF plasma at 10 W containing 200 µl of clove oil vapors also significantly suppressed the mycelial growth in the medium tested (P<0.05). The results suggested the potential substitution of antifungal chemicals with low pressure RF plasma containing clove oil vapor as a natural inhibitor to control the growth of molds.
